The Superfood Revealed: Oats, the Slow-Burn Powerhouse
Set aside the “superfood” hype for a moment and look at physiology. Oats provide low‑glycaemic, complex carbohydrates that release glucose steadily into the bloodstream, rather than in a dramatic rush. That steadiness matters. It fuels your brain’s preferred energy source without provoking the rollercoaster spikes and slumps that often follow sweetened cereals or pastries. The headline nutrient is beta‑glucan, a soluble fibre that forms a gentle gel in the gut. This slows digestion, evens out energy delivery, and feeds beneficial microbes. Stable blood sugar equals stable energy. It’s a deceptively simple equation, and it’s why many sports dietitians quietly recommend porridge before long training sessions.
Nutrients add supporting firepower. Oats bring magnesium for energy metabolism, B vitamins for converting food to fuel, and a little iron, which is essential for oxygen transport. There’s a practical upside too: versatility. Hot porridge, overnight oats, baked oat bars—same core benefits, different textures and timings. Choose steel‑cut or old‑fashioned rolled for the lowest GI and the most staying power. Instant sachets are convenient, but the finer grind digests faster and may feel less sustaining. You’ll notice the difference on a busy morning or a long commute.
The punchline is unglamorous but powerful: a bowl of oats is engineered by nature for endurance.
| Per 50g Dry Rolled Oats | Typical Amount | Why It Helps Energy |
|---|---|---|
| Calories | 190–200 kcal | Enough fuel without a spike |
| Carbohydrate | 33–34 g | Slow-release glucose for the brain |
| Fibre (beta‑glucan) | 2–3 g | Stabilises blood sugar, feeds microbiome |
| Protein | 6–7 g | Improves satiety, steadies appetite |
| Magnesium | ~60 mg | Supports energy metabolism |
| Iron | ~2 mg | Helps oxygen transport |
How Oats Charge You Up in One Week
Day one, you’ll likely feel fuller for longer. That’s not a placebo. The gel‑forming beta‑glucan slows gastric emptying, so your mid‑morning hunger nudges arrive later and less loudly. By day three to four, many people report fewer energy dips after lunch, a hint that your glucose curve is smoothing out. Steady inputs produce steady outputs. Meanwhile, your gut microbes get to work. As they ferment oat fibres, they produce short‑chain fatty acids—an under‑appreciated energy source for colon cells—with downstream effects on inflammation and appetite signalling that can make your day feel easier.
There’s timing and dose to consider. A serving of 40–60 g dry oats suits most adults; athletes or manual workers may go higher. Morning is ideal for cognitive focus, but pre‑workout (60–90 minutes before) provides reliable endurance. Choose milk or fortified plant drinks to add protein and calcium; water keeps it ultra‑light. Keep toppings simple the first week to spotlight the effect. A banana, a handful of berries, or a spoon of peanut butter. Skip syrups at the start—taste them later, if you must, but don’t drown the benefits in sugar.
Give it seven days of consistency, not perfection, and you’ll have real‑world evidence in your own diary.
What to Eat with Oats for Maximum Effect
Think synergy. Pair oats with protein and healthy fats to extend the slow‑burn effect. Greek yoghurt or soy yoghurt adds 10–15 g protein; a tablespoon of almond butter brings monounsaturates and extra satiety. Seeds—chia, flax, pumpkin—contribute minerals and additional fibre. For natural sweetness without volatility, reach for berries; their polyphenols appear to support vascular function, useful when you want mental sharpness without jittery edges. Cinnamon offers a fragrant lift and may help with glucose handling. Salt? A tiny pinch can brighten flavour, especially in water‑based porridge.
Texture matters. Overnight oats feel indulgent yet practical, ideal for commuters. Classic hob‑cooked porridge gives a warmer, slower meal—good on chilly starts or before a big meeting. If time is tight, batch‑cook a pan of steel‑cut oats and portion it for the week; they reheat beautifully with a splash of milk. Avoid common pitfalls: heaping on honey, chocolate drops, or sweet granolas turns a metabolic asset into a sugar bomb. The goal is poised energy, not a dessert disguised as breakfast. Keep the bowl honest, and it will keep you steady.
Hydration is the quiet partner. Fibre works best with fluid, so add a glass of water or tea on the side. No caffeine required.
Oat Science, Safety, and Who Should Be Careful
Behind the comfort food image sits robust research. Randomised trials repeatedly show beta‑glucan moderates post‑meal glucose and improves cholesterol profiles, both of which support long‑term energy stability. Lower‑GI choices—steel‑cut and old‑fashioned rolled—are consistently linked to fewer crashes than highly processed breakfast options. There’s also a behavioural win: a satisfying, nutrient‑dense breakfast reduces the lure of high‑sugar snacks later, protecting the afternoon from the classic slump. This is nutrition as strategy, not restriction.
That said, a few caveats. If you have coeliac disease, choose certified gluten‑free oats to avoid cross‑contamination; a small subset may still react to avenin, an oat protein, so speak to your GP or dietitian if symptoms persist. Those following a strict low‑FODMAP plan should watch portions—rolled oats are moderate FODMAP at typical servings. If iron status is a concern, know that natural phytates can modestly reduce mineral absorption; an easy fix is to soak oats overnight or pair them with vitamin C‑rich fruit. Prefer less processed textures and resist the siren call of sugary instant sachets.
Smart choices and minor tweaks make oats both safe and spectacularly effective for most adults.
